💖💛💚 East Porter Trivia: Did You Know?

East Porter County is built on some fascinating history and geography! Since our district serves the areas around Kouts, Morgan, and Washington Townships, here are a few things that make our local area unique:

Ancient Ice: The very ground we walk on was shaped by massive glaciers! The land here is part of the Valparaiso Moraine, an ancient ridge of rock and sediment left behind by a melting ice sheet over 20,000 years ago.

The Kankakee: Early settlements were vital because of the nearby Kankakee River, which was once a vast marsh region—valuable for its fish, furs, and the prairie hay that was pressed and shipped out by rail.

The Namesake: The town of Kouts was originally established around 1865 as a station at the junction of two major railroads (the Erie and Pennsylvania) by the Kouts family.

Our history is a great reminder that learning is all around us!

Practice Makes Perfect: Holiday Edition! 💡

Screens down, game on! We encourage all East Porter students to spend time practicing math skills with everyday activities this break.

Try these simple activities:
1) Card Games: Games like UNO, Skip-Bo, or even simple War help practice sequencing and number comparison.

2) Board Games: Monopoly, Yahtzee, and even strategy games like Chess use critical thinking and calculation.

3) Shopping Math: If your student is helping shop for gifts, have them calculate the discount (e.g., $25\%$ off) or figure out the change due back.

Keep those math minds sharp!

Cozy Up & Read Together This Break! ❤️

We know the holidays are busy, but finding just 15 minutes a day to read with your child can make a HUGE difference in their learning and bonding.

Here are quick ideas to keep the reading flowing:

1) Read the Recipe: Have your student read the steps for a dish you are making for Thanksgiving.
2) Audiobook Road Trip: Listen to a chapter book together in the car if you're traveling.
3) Cozy Corner: Designate a comfy reading nook and turn off the screens for a specific time each day.

A simple, consistent habit makes the best reader!
